#[non_exhaustive]pub struct GetKeyOutput {
pub key: Option<Key>,
/* private fields */
}
Fields (Non-exhaustive)§
This struct is marked as non-exhaustive
Non-exhaustive structs could have additional fields added in future. Therefore, non-exhaustive structs cannot be constructed in external crates using the traditional
Struct { .. }
syntax; cannot be matched against without a wildcard ..
; and struct update syntax will not work.key: Option<Key>
The key material, including the immutable and mutable data for the key.
Implementations§
source§impl GetKeyOutput
impl GetKeyOutput
source§impl GetKeyOutput
impl GetKeyOutput
sourcepub fn builder() -> GetKeyOutputBuilder
pub fn builder() -> GetKeyOutputBuilder
Creates a new builder-style object to manufacture GetKeyOutput
.
Trait Implementations§
source§impl Clone for GetKeyOutput
impl Clone for GetKeyOutput
source§fn clone(&self) -> GetKeyOutput
fn clone(&self) -> GetKeyOutput
Returns a copy of the value. Read more
1.0.0 · source§fn clone_from(&mut self, source: &Self)
fn clone_from(&mut self, source: &Self)
Performs copy-assignment from
source
. Read moresource§impl Debug for GetKeyOutput
impl Debug for GetKeyOutput
source§impl PartialEq for GetKeyOutput
impl PartialEq for GetKeyOutput
source§fn eq(&self, other: &GetKeyOutput) -> bool
fn eq(&self, other: &GetKeyOutput) -> bool
This method tests for
self
and other
values to be equal, and is used
by ==
.source§impl RequestId for GetKeyOutput
impl RequestId for GetKeyOutput
source§fn request_id(&self) -> Option<&str>
fn request_id(&self) -> Option<&str>
Returns the request ID, or
None
if the service could not be reached.impl StructuralPartialEq for GetKeyOutput
Auto Trait Implementations§
impl RefUnwindSafe for GetKeyOutput
impl Send for GetKeyOutput
impl Sync for GetKeyOutput
impl Unpin for GetKeyOutput
impl UnwindSafe for GetKeyOutput
Blanket Implementations§
source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more